config-openstack: resolve subnet-uuid inconsistency in subnet read
Affects | Status | Importance | Assigned to | Milestone | ||
---|---|---|---|---|---|---|
Juniper Openstack | Status tracked in Trunk | |||||
R2.20 |
Fix Committed
|
Undecided
|
Hampapur Ajay | |||
R2.21.x |
Fix Committed
|
Undecided
|
Hampapur Ajay | |||
Trunk |
Fix Committed
|
Undecided
|
Hampapur Ajay |
Bug Description
Subnet-uuid to Subnet-key(net,pfx) is maintained in useragent-kv table since subnet was not a first class object in contrail db schema.
Before [1], this mapping was maintained by neutron_
incorrect in following two situations.
a. upgrade from R2.0 to R2.21 where subnets in R2.0 are created via vnc-api and never 'neutron subnet_show'd
b. any case where ResourceApiDriver has issue in creating these entries.
As a solution, it would be better to have a fail-safe mechanism in neutron_
1. https:/
Changed in juniperopenstack: | |
milestone: | none → r3.0-fcs |
Review in progress for https:/ /review. opencontrail. org/14739
Submitter: Hampapur Ajay (<email address hidden>)